Why do ships sometimes crash? It's a question that has puzzled sailors and maritime experts for centuries. In NOVA season 51 episode 13, aptly titled "Why Ships Crash," viewers go on an investigative journey to uncover the reasons behind these often disastrous events.

The episode begins by exploring some of the most high-profile ship crashes in history. From the Titanic to the Exxon Valdez, we're reminded of the devastation these incidents can cause. But the focus of the show is on the more recent crashes, like the Costa Concordia, which ran aground off the coast of Italy in 2012. Through a series of interviews with survivors of these crashes, we get a firsthand account of the chaos and fear that ensues when a ship goes down.

As the investigation continues, the show delves into the many factors that can contribute to a ship crash. We learn about the complex technology that goes into modern ships, from onboard computers to navigation systems. But despite these advancements, human error is still the number one cause of ship crashes. The stress of the job, long working hours, and a lack of communication between crew members can all lead to devastating consequences.

NOVA's team takes viewers inside a simulation center, where maritime experts use state-of-the-art technology to test the limits of ships and their crews. They create virtual scenarios of everything from rogue waves to equipment malfunctions, and measure how crews respond under stress. Through these simulations, we see firsthand how even small mistakes can compound quickly, leading to a ship disaster.

The episode also explores the role that weather plays in ship crashes. Experts demonstrate the unpredictable nature of the sea, with waves and currents that can change in an instant. We learn about the sophisticated tools that are used to track weather patterns, and how modern ships can adjust their course to avoid dangerous conditions.

Finally, viewers get a glimpse at the world of maritime law and regulation. When a ship crashes, there are often lawsuits and investigations that follow. We learn about the work of accident investigators, who piece together the sequence of events that led up to a crash. We also get an inside look at the shipping industry itself, and how companies are working to improve safety and prevent disasters from happening.
